One
of Europe's top scout Jan Streuer heading to Liberia

One of Europe's top scout Jan Streuer has agreed to fly to
Liberia in the next couple of weeks to search for local
talents for some of Europe's top clubs.
Struer, who was general manager for Dutch top club Vitesse
Arnhem for over 17 years, agreed after a four hour meeting
with Liberian sports promoter and Sports to Develop
Underprivileged (SDU) boss, Emmanuel Geeza Williams, who is
in Europe for three weeks looking for opportunities for
Liberian players and to see how Liberian football can go to
the next level.
Geeza's visit is taking him to Germany, Netherlands, Spain
and Portugal. Streuer, who is the current scouting
director of WAXTAP, Is also working with top Ukrainian SIDE
Shaktar Donetsk.
He has been in over 20 African countries and discovered
players like Mamadou Diarra of Mali, Matthew Amoah from
Ghana, Mamadou Zongo from Burkina Faso and just returned
last week from Nigeria.
He is flying with a president of a top club side from Europe
and wants to see Liberian talents throughout the country and
hopes to unearth more Weahs and Debbehs.
Jan was introduced to the SDU boss by two top swedish
coaches, bjorn peters and sven sjunnesson. The coaches are
considered candidates for the Liberian national team jobs
and have been persued by clubs in Asia and south Africa.
Streuer is a Dutchman and has access to all the clubs in the
Netherlands and most of Europe.
